Abstract

We propose a new method of recognizing spectral amplitude codes by using optical coherent detection with a frequency swept local light source oscillator. Our proposed method offer a substantial simplification in terms of required components to built optical label processing units with enhanced flexibility to accommodate for wavelength tuneability and a large number of labels. We present a performance analysis, comparison with conventional spectral codes recognition methods, based on computer simulation results. We consider a payload bit rate of 40 Gb/s.
